The Hydrogen Economy in Washington - Part 1
Webinar: June 24, 2021 10:00 a.m. to noon PDT
The Washington   Green Transportation Program is organizing a series of webinars to help   fleets and communities understand what roles hydrogen — especially   renewable hydrogen — could play in the Washington state economy in the   years ahead. You are invited to explore this big topic with us.
   
   In Part 1, three of the Northwest’s leading experts on all things hydrogen — Jamie Holladay, Pacific Northwest National   Laboratory; Jacob Leachman, HYPER Lab, Washington State   University; and Nick Barilo, American Institute of Chemical   Engineers — will provide advanced   presentations and answer questions about:
   • Fundamentals of hydrogen production and transportation
   • Uses of hydrogen in industry, power, and transportation, including key   market players
   • Hydrogen safety
   
   In future meetings we will look in-depth at fuel cell vehicles, hydrogen   fueling stations, and Washington companies contributing to hydrogen   developments.
